I have a few tight bits that I would prefer to be not as tight, so I have made a decision to have an easy week.

Just quietly I am pleased with my dedication of incorporating a long(ish) run for most of the weeks dating back before Xmas, so this is my reward.

My plan however has been sabotaged a little by work deciding to inflict pain on those members who became lazy over the holiday break. So we have been doing a little running, but I will be skipping the longer mileage runs this week.

Yesterday we done the 2.4k track we use for the half yearly fitness tests, however we did it twice broken up by a recovery period. The recovery wasn't a set time, so I was happy being the first back I ended up getting a huge rest, well about ten minutes. I did however feel a bit sorry for the slower runners they did get the raw end to the deal.

I completed the first lap in 9.15 (3.51/k). I was happy with this which felt comfortable. I had a drink and done some stretching waiting for the remainder to finish. By the time we lined up I had cooled down a bit and for the first 200m I didn't feel that great. The aim for everyone the 2nd time around was to beat their first time.

At the 1/2 mark I was a few secs quicker than the first time so I was on track. I had been running with another bloke for this rep aswell but around the 1600m mark I upped the pace and he dropped back. From then on I attempted to maintain some form going up the last section which has a nasty short incline. I didn't look at the watch for the last 400m and was pretty chuffed that I actually crossed the line 2 secs faster (9.13).

I admit that I was puffing a bit after the second one, but quickly jogged back down the course to help my mate out who is struggling for fitness at the moment. It was a nice recovery, certainly lightened the legs back up.
